WebApr 12, 2024 · Green tea: An 8-oz. cup of green tea has 0 calories, a tiny amount of sodium (1% DV) and small amounts of potassium (1% DV) and phosphorus (5% DV), according to the USDA. Green tea is lower in caffeine than black tea, with 29 mg. in an 8-oz. cup, per the American Academy of Nutrition and Dietetics. ...

WebThere is less potassium in green tea than black tea, and it has no phosphorus and only 2 mg of sodium! Green tea contains a polyphenol called epigallocatechin- 3- gallate (EGCG) that exhibits strong antioxidant properties. Antioxidants help to reduce inflammation and oxidative stress.
